Travel Fátima to Santiago de Compostela by coach.

The cheapest way to travel from Fátima to Santiago de Compostela is a coach with an average price of £9.

Travelling by coach is also the quickest way from Fátima to Santiago de Compostela. It takes on average 6 h 25 min   to travel this journey.

You should expect to travel around 224 miles from Fátima to Santiago de Compostela.

The average frequency per day from Fátima to Santiago de Compostela is:

  • 1 coach a day.

However, we recommend checking specific travel dates for your route to Santiago de Compostela from Fátima as scheduled services by coach can vary by season or day of the week.

These are the most popular departure and arrival points for travellers from Fátima to Santiago de Compostela:

  • Coaches mostly depart from Fátima, Terminal Rodoviário and arrive in Santiago de Compostela, Estación de Autobuses.
